About Nepal

Nepal is small landlocked country located in south Asia between China (Tibet) in north and India in east, south and west and it is known for its beautiful scenery, culture and people, the adventure lovers and non- trekkers both are equally fond of the Himalayas and the its Geographical structure plus the culture, architecture, temples, shrines, glorious history, peoples, Lakes, Rivers, Jungles and much more. There is something about a trek in the Himalaya that brings you back time and again and Nepal has population around 30 million and it is unify of Hindu, Buddhism, animist religion and some Muslims and Christians, the Nepal is a mosaic of cultures, ethnic groups and languages as well and It is amazing that in a country of this size there are over 125 different ethnic groups and more than 123 spoken languages.
Democratic republic of Nepal:

On the 28th May 2008, the constituent assembly voted in overwhelming favor of abolishing the monarchy in Nepal and declared federal democratic republic of Nepal and this historic development followed a ceasefire agreement between the government and the Maoists signed in November 2006, putting an end to 10 years of instability and violence in the country and the announcement of the abolishment of the monarchy also brought an end to 240 years of Royal rule in the country and today the general feeling among Nepalese is a positive and many believe that Nepal is now finally moving forward with a new identity as a democratic country.
